Understanding the Certified Facility Manager Certification

The Certified Facility Manager Certification is offered by the International Facility Management Association (IFMA). It is a globally recognized credential that demonstrates a facility manager's expertise in various aspects of facility management. The certification covers a wide range of topics, including operations and maintenance, project management, finance and business, leadership and strategy, and real estate and property management.

Eligibility and Requirements for the Certified Facility Manager Certification

To be eligible for the Certified Facility Manager Certification, candidates must meet certain criteria. These include:

  • Education: A bachelor's degree or equivalent from an accredited institution.
  • Experience: A minimum of three years of experience in facility management, with at least two years in a supervisory role.
  • Continuing Education: Completion of continuing education units (CEUs) or professional development hours (PDHs) as required by IFMA.

Additionally, candidates must pass the CFM exam, which covers the core competencies of facility management. The exam is designed to test your knowledge and application of facility management principles in real-world scenarios.

Exam Structure and Format

The Certified Facility Manager Certification exam is a computer-based test consisting of 200 multiple-choice questions. The exam is divided into four sections, each covering a different domain of facility management:

Domain Percentage of Exam
Operations and Maintenance 25%
Project Management 20%
Finance and Business 20%
Leadership and Strategy 20%
Real Estate and Property Management 15%

The exam is administered at Pearson VUE testing centers worldwide. Candidates have three hours to complete the exam, and the passing score is determined by a scaled scoring system.

Maintaining Your Certified Facility Manager Certification

Once you have earned your Certified Facility Manager Certification, it is important to maintain your certification through continuous professional development. IFMA requires CFMs to earn a certain number of continuing education units (CEUs) or professional development hours (PDHs) every three years to renew their certification. This ensures that CFMs stay up-to-date with the latest trends and best practices in facility management.

Some ways to earn CEUs or PDHs include:

  • Attending workshops, seminars, and conferences.
  • Participating in online courses and webinars.
  • Publishing articles or presenting at industry events.
  • Volunteering for professional organizations.

By actively engaging in these activities, you can not only maintain your certification but also enhance your skills and knowledge, making you a more valuable asset to your organization.
